Collaborative software is a broad concept that overlaps considerably with computer-supported cooperative work (cscw). According to carstensen and schmidt (1999) groupware is part of cscw. The authors claim that cscw, and thereby groupware, addresses how collaborative activities and their coordination can be supported by means of computer systems.
